2Rapamycin promotes Schwann cell migration and nerve growth factor secretion显示文摘Rapamycin, similar to FK506, can promote neural regeneration in vitro. We assumed that the mechanisms of action of rapamycin and FK506 in promoting peripheral nerve regeneration were similar. This study compared the effects of different concentrations of rapamycin and FK506 on Sc hwann cells and investigated effects and mechanisms of rapamycin on improving peripheral nerve regeneration. Results demonstrated that the lowest rapamycin concentration(1.53 nmol/L) more significantly promoted Schwann cell migration than the highest FK506 concentration(100 μmol/L). Rapamycin promoted the secretion of nerve growth factors and upregulated growth-associated protein 43 expression in Schwann cells, but did not significantly affect Schwann cell proliferation. Therefore, rapamycin has potential application in peripheral nerve regeneration therapy.Fang Liu Haiwei Zhang Kaiming Zhang Xinyu Wang Shipu Li Yixia Yin 2014Neural Regeneration Research2014,9,6:6
3Provenance analysis of surface sediments in the Holocene mud area of the southern coastal waters off Shandong Peninsula,China显示文摘The sedimentary record of mud areas is an important carrier of information on the Holocene evolution of marine environments. Based on fine interpretations of the shallow stratigraphic section data, a small mud deposit area has been found in the southern coastal waters off Shandong Peninsula. This mud area is mainly distributed in coastal waters north of Laoshantou to the vicinity of Rushan Estuary. Overall, it is parallel to the coastline and spreads in a banded pattern, gradually thinning from offshore to the sea. The isopach map of depth distribution is parallel with the shoreline, and the depocenter lies in coastal waters of the Aoshan Bay where the maximum thickness is up to 22.5 m. Accelerator mass spectrometry(AMS) ^(14)C dating shows that the mud area was formed in the Holocene. The test data of surface sediments from the mud area, including particle size, mineral characteristics, and rare earth element contents, are used in comparisons with the composition of materials from the major surrounding medium and small rivers flowing into the sea and the Huanghe(Yellow) River. In this paper, the sedimentary characteristics and provenance of the mud deposit area are discussed. The results show that the formation of this mud area resulted from the joint action of the Huanghe River and surrounding rivers flowing into the sea.ZHANG Xiaobo BI Shipu ZHANG Yong YANG Yuan LIU Shanshan KONG Xianghuai LI Xiaoyue CHU Hongxian 2016Acta Oceanologica Sinica2016,35,5:5

6Preparation of Nano-TiO_2 by Liquid Hydrolysis and Characterization of Its Antibacterial Activity显示文摘The nano-TiO2 particles were prepared by liquid hydrolysis method and characterized using XRD. Its antibacterial activity against two representative bacterial, Escherichia coli and Staphylococcus aureus, was also studied. The experimental results showed that the nano-TiO2 calcinated at 600-700 ℃ contained the obvious anatase phase and exerted excellent antibacterial activity. The feature of antibacterial activity of nanoTiO2 was non-strains specificity and exerted best antibacterial activity at concentration of 0.8 g/L.张启焕 YAN Xin 邵荣 DAI Honglian LI Shipu 2014Journal of Wuhan University of Technology(Materials Science)2014,29,2:2

17Degradable PRGD/PDLLA/β-TCP/NGF composites promote differentiation and regulate gene expression in rat pheochromocytoma cells显示文摘In this study, we synthesized degradable PRGD/PDLLA/β-TCP/NGF composites to facilitate neuronal repair. To this end, we (1) examined the release of nerve growth factor (NGF) from the composites, (2) evaluated the differentiation status of the cells and (3) address how transcriptional activity may regulate the differentiation mechanism of these cells. NGF content was determined using enzyme-linked immunosorbent assay, while the cellular mRNA expression was examined by real-time PCR analysis. Our results indicated that NGF release was robust during the first 10 days and then stabilized at a lower level thereafter. Treatment of PC12 cells with the extract of the NGF-embedded composites induced the formation of neurites and, in some cases, net-like neurites. Analysis of the expression level of differentiation-related genes, such as TrkA, VGF, Rab1, GAP43 and β-tubulin Ⅱ, were significantly up-regulated. These findings suggest that these composites might be a suitable delivery system for growth factors like NGF that can be used to facilitate neuronal repair after injury.QIU Tong YU Chang YAN QiongJiao LI ShiPu 2013Chinese Science Bulletin2013,58,24:1
